This lemon cake will whack up the wow factor, while the filling and topping are a lot less fiddly and involved than they at first appear
When I’m entertaining, I like a dessert that’s going to bring the wow factor, can be partially made ahead and isn’t too faffy. This nutty citrus cake ticks all of those boxes; it’s also baked in one tin and then cut into strips for layering. I use shop-bought lemon curd to save on time and, instead of making a ganache, I simply fold finely chopped white chocolate into whipped cream.
